Where is Lapland?
Lapland is in the north of Finland. It is full of snow, reindeer, and forests. The place is very cold, but it feels warm in the heart. When people visit, they say, “We saw magic in the sky.” They mean the Northern Lights. These lights dance in green and purple at night. Best Time to Visit Lapland
Now, you may ask, “When should I go?” The best time is winter. From December to March, the snow is fresh and white. Everything looks like a dream. Some travelers go in summer too, but winter feels special. In December, you can see Christmas lights everywhere. It feels like a movie.
Locals say, “Winter is cold, but hearts are warm.” If you carry jackets, boots, and gloves, you will be fine. Children are dressed in snow suits, and they play happily.
Things to Do in Lapland
There are many fun things to do in Lapland. Let me tell you step by step.
1. Meet Santa Claus
In Rovaniemi, you can visit Santa Claus Village. Kids are told, “Write letters to Santa.” And when they come here, Santa reads them. Families take photos and feel happy.
2. See Northern Lights
The sky is painted with colors at night. This is called Aurora Borealis. Tour guides tell people, “Keep your eyes up.” Sometimes, lights appear slowly. Other times, they dance fast. Everyone claps and smiles.
3. Ride on Reindeer and Husky
You can sit on a sled pulled by reindeer or husky dogs. Children laugh and say, “It feels like a fairy tale.” Guides teach you how to ride safely.
4. Sleep in Glass Igloos

Food in Lapland
Food is warm and tasty. You can try reindeer meat, salmon soup, and fresh bread. Children love hot chocolate with marshmallows. Some tourists say, “Food in Lapland tastes like love.” Locals cook with care and kindness.
